When a shopper creates an account, the phone number can serve as the username and an authentication code is texted to that phone for account access. When shopping in stores, the brand may ask for email or phone number to contact the shopper about the purchase, and with consent it may use that information to send an e-receipt. On the website or app, or when calling the contact center to place an order, Free People asks for contact information to provide updates about the order, such as confirmation and delivery information.
Marketing communications are opt-in. If a customer chooses to receive marketing messages, the brand uses the data to send information about latest products and services, sales and contests. Opt-out or updates require emailing FreePeople.com customer service with the email address, full name and billing address included in the request. Other information such as name, address and payment details is collected when buying items from the website, app, or contact center. That data is obtained at purchase and retained for order fulfillment and service.
Contact Channels for Information Requests
Free People provides several real-time support options for questions about orders, returns, product availability, and promotional eligibility. These channels are the practical route for any catalog or lookbook inquiry.
The Customer Service team is described as happy to help and directs shoppers to See All Help & Info Topics for self-service answers. The FP Chat feature supports order status checks, return details, and other inquiries. Text support is offered at 800-309-1500, with the caveat that message and data rates may apply and text messaging may not be available via all carriers. The same text number is repeated for emphasis in the contact documentation.
Social media messaging is another option. Customers can send a direct message to @FreePeople on Facebook or Twitter for quick questions about an item or order information. The brand requests name, order number, and email address for faster response.
Phone support is available at 800.309.1500. Hours are Monday through Friday from 8AM to 10PM EST and Saturday through Sunday from 8AM to 9PM EST. After-hours needs are directed to the chat link.

Affiliate and Publisher Program
Free People actively encourages community building through its affiliate program. Publishers with a blog, community, content site, or other website can add a banner or link back to FreePeople.com. Sign-up is through Rakuten Advertising, or direct connection is possible for established publishers. Approved publishers receive commission on sales generated from banners and posts.
The program is positioned as simple: post and promote the brand and earn a commission on sales generated.
